| """Parse reference/metadata files into text for LLM context. | |
| Supports CSV, TXT, HTML, and PDF. Extracts text content that the LLM | |
| can use to understand the study context and make better classifications. | |
| """ | |
| import csv | |
| import io | |
| from pathlib import Path | |
| def parse_reference_file(file_path: Path) -> str: | |
| """Parse a reference file into plain text for LLM context. | |
| Returns a text summary suitable for including in an LLM prompt. | |
| Truncates to ~4000 chars to avoid blowing up the prompt. | |
| """ | |
| ext = file_path.suffix.lower() | |
| try: | |
| if ext == ".csv": | |
| return _parse_csv(file_path) | |
| elif ext in (".txt", ".dat", ".tsv"): | |
| return _parse_text(file_path) | |
| elif ext in (".html", ".htm"): | |
| return _parse_html(file_path) | |
| elif ext == ".pdf": | |
| return _parse_pdf(file_path) | |
| else: | |
| # Try reading as plain text | |
| return _parse_text(file_path) | |
| except Exception as e: | |
| return f"[Could not parse {file_path.name}: {e}]" | |
| def _parse_csv(file_path: Path) -> str: | |
| """Parse CSV into a readable text table.""" | |
| lines = [] | |
| with open(file_path, newline="", encoding="utf-8", errors="replace") as f: | |
| reader = csv.reader(f) | |
| for i, row in enumerate(reader): | |
| if i == 0: | |
| lines.append("Columns: " + " | ".join(row)) | |
| elif i <= 20: # first 20 data rows | |
| lines.append(" | ".join(row)) | |
| else: | |
| lines.append(f"... ({i}+ more rows)") | |
| break | |
| return "\n".join(lines) | |
| def _parse_text(file_path: Path) -> str: | |
| """Read plain text file.""" | |
| text = file_path.read_text(encoding="utf-8", errors="replace") | |
| return text[:4000] | |
| def _parse_html(file_path: Path) -> str: | |
| """Strip HTML tags and return text content.""" | |
| import re | |
| html = file_path.read_text(encoding="utf-8", errors="replace") | |
| # Remove script/style blocks | |
| html = re.sub(r"<(script|style)[^>]*>.*?</\1>", "", html, flags=re.DOTALL | re.IGNORECASE) | |
| # Remove tags | |
| text = re.sub(r"<[^>]+>", " ", html) | |
| # Collapse whitespace | |
| text = re.sub(r"\s+", " ", text).strip() | |
| return text[:4000] | |
| def _parse_pdf(file_path: Path) -> str: | |
| """Extract text from PDF. Requires pypdf (optional dependency).""" | |
| try: | |
| from pypdf import PdfReader | |
| except ImportError: | |
| return "[PDF parsing requires pypdf: pip install pypdf]" | |
| reader = PdfReader(str(file_path)) | |
| text_parts = [] | |
| for page in reader.pages[:10]: # first 10 pages | |
| text_parts.append(page.extract_text() or "") | |
| text = "\n".join(text_parts) | |
| return text[:4000] | |
